Cinnamon Sugar Donuts (Baked Version)
Ingredients
Donuts
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- ½ cup sugar
- 2 tsp baking powder
- ½ tsp salt
- ½ tsp ground cinnamon
- ¾ cup milk
- 2 large eggs
- 2 tbsp melted butter or oil
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
Topping
- ½ cup sugar
- 1–2 tsp ground cinnamon
- 2–3 tbsp melted butter (for coating)
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C). Grease a donut pan.
- In a bowl, whisk flour, sugar, baking powder, salt, and cinnamon.
- In another bowl, mix milk, eggs, melted butter, and vanilla.
- Combine wet and dry ingredients; stir until just mixed.
- Spoon batter into donut pan (fill about ¾ full).
- Bake 12–15 minutes, until lightly golden. Let cool 5 minutes.
- Brush donuts with melted butter, then toss in cinnamon sugar mixture.
Optional Variations
- 🍫 Drizzle with chocolate glaze instead of cinnamon sugar
- 🍎 Add a touch of apple or pumpkin puree to the batter
- 🍩 Fry the batter in hot oil for traditional donuts
Tips
- Don’t overmix the batter—keeps donuts light and fluffy
- Freshly baked donuts are best eaten the same day
- Mini donut pans work well for bite-sized treats
